Why Flash Fell Out of Favour for Canadian Players

Short version: security holes, plugin pain, and terrible mobile support killed Flash. Not gonna lie—Flash used to power flashy lobby animations and old-school wheel games, but it was a pain to keep patched and it ate battery on phones. Browsers and mobile OSes started blocking Flash, which meant players in The 6ix or Vancouver couldn’t rely on a consistent experience, and that led operators to look for something lighter and safer. Why HTML5 Won: Practical Benefits for Canadian Casinos and Punters

HTML5 solved the three big headaches: cross-device play, security, and performance. HTML5 runs natively in modern browsers (Rogers, Bell, Telus networks all handle it smoothly), so you don’t deal with plugins. That meant Canadians could play on the GO Train or in a Montreal café without a plugin crash—huge quality-of-life win. The end of Flash also pushed studios to adopt standards like WebSockets for low-latency feeds, which changed how live tables and game shows stream data. Live Casino Architecture Today for Canadian Players

Modern live casino stacks are modular: frontend (HTML5), transport (WebRTC/WebSockets), media servers (for video), and backend game logic (RNG and state engines). Operators use CDNs to push video close to users — useful when you’re in Calgary and want blackjack at C$5 per hand — and dedicated media servers handle multiple camera angles. How Game Flow and RNG Work in HTML5 Live Systems for Canada

Here’s the thing: the frontend (what you see) speaks to the backend via secure APIs, and the RNG or live-dealer events are verified on the server side. For table games, results come from certified RNG modules or dealer input processed by the server; for game shows, the server synchronises reels and prize triggers to the live video. That separation keeps the experience fair for players from BC to Newfoundland, and it also makes auditing easier for regulators. Regulation, Certification, and What Canadians Should Check

Legal context matters: Ontario operates under iGaming Ontario (iGO) and AGCO, but many Canadians outside Ontario still use sites licensed elsewhere or in self-regulated jurisdictions like Kahnawake. Real talk: always check whether a site lists iGO/AGCO approval if you’re in Ontario, or at least reputable third‑party audits (GLI, eCOGRA) if you’re in another province. Mini-FAQ for Canadian Players About HTML5 & Live Casinos

Q: Does HTML5 affect fairness compared to Flash?

A: No — fairness is governed by RNG certification and audits, not whether the frontend uses HTML5. HTML5 simply makes audits easier to present and the UX more robust; check for GLI/eCOGRA/third-party reports when you can.

Q: Will HTML5 reduce latency on live dealer tables in Canada?

A: It helps by enabling efficient protocols (WebRTC/WebSockets) and better media routing via CDNs, but latency still depends on your ISP and physical distance to media servers — try low-stakes tables to test during peak hours.

Q: What payment methods are fastest for Canucks?

A: Interac e-Transfer and e-wallets (Skrill/Neteller/MuchBetter) are usually fastest for deposits and withdrawals; cards can be slower due to bank processing and issuer blocks.
